| /// A class that represents a clone of the https://github.com/flutter/goldens |
| /// repository, nested within the `bin/cache` directory of the caller's Flutter |
| /// repository. |
| class GoldensRepositoryClient extends GoldensClient { |
| GoldensRepositoryClient({ |
| FileSystem fs = const LocalFileSystem(), |
| ProcessManager process = const LocalProcessManager(), |
| Platform platform = const LocalPlatform(), |
| }) : super( |
| fs: fs, |
| process: process, |
| platform: platform, |
| ); |
| |
| RandomAccessFile _lock; |
| |
| /// Prepares the local clone of the `flutter/goldens` repository for golden |
| /// file testing. |
| /// |
| /// This ensures that the goldens repository has been cloned into its |
| /// expected location within `bin/cache` and that it is synced to the Git |
| /// revision specified in `bin/internal/goldens.version`. |
| /// |
| /// While this is preparing the repository, it obtains a file lock such that |
| /// [GoldensClient] instances in other processes or isolates will not |
| /// duplicate the work that this is doing. |
| Future<void> prepare() async { |
| final String goldensCommit = await _getGoldensCommit(); |
| String currentCommit = await _getCurrentCommit(); |
| if (currentCommit != goldensCommit) { |
| await _obtainLock(); |
| try { |
| // Check the current commit again now that we have the lock. |
| currentCommit = await _getCurrentCommit(); |
| if (currentCommit != goldensCommit) { |
| if (currentCommit == null) { |
| await _initRepository(); |
| } |
| await _checkCanSync(); |
| await _syncTo(goldensCommit); |
| } |
| } finally { |
| await _releaseLock(); |
| } |
| } |
| } |
| |
| Future<String> _getCurrentCommit() async { |
| if (!comparisonRoot.existsSync()) { |
| return null; |
| } else { |
| final io.ProcessResult revParse = await process.run( |
| <String>['git', 'rev-parse', 'HEAD'], |
| workingDirectory: comparisonRoot.path, |
| ); |
| return revParse.exitCode == 0 ? revParse.stdout.trim() : null; |
| } |
| } |
| |
| Future<String> _getGoldensCommit() async { |
| final File versionFile = flutterRoot.childFile(fs.path.join('bin', 'internal', 'goldens.version')); |
| return (await versionFile.readAsString()).trim(); |
| } |
| |
| Future<void> _initRepository() async { |
| await comparisonRoot.create(recursive: true); |
| await _runCommands( |
| <String>[ |
| 'git init', |
| 'git remote add upstream https://github.com/flutter/goldens.git', |
| 'git remote set-url --push upstream git@github.com:flutter/goldens.git', |
| ], |
| workingDirectory: comparisonRoot, |
| ); |
| } |
| |
| Future<void> _checkCanSync() async { |
| final io.ProcessResult result = await process.run( |
| <String>['git', 'status', '--porcelain'], |
| workingDirectory: comparisonRoot.path, |
| ); |
| if (result.stdout.trim().isNotEmpty) { |
| final StringBuffer buf = StringBuffer(); |
| buf |
| ..writeln('flutter_goldens git checkout at ${comparisonRoot.path} has local changes and cannot be synced.') |
| ..writeln('To reset your client to a clean state, and lose any local golden test changes:') |
| ..writeln('cd ${comparisonRoot.path}') |
| ..writeln('git reset --hard HEAD') |
| ..writeln('git clean -x -d -f -f'); |
| throw NonZeroExitCode(1, buf.toString()); |
| } |
| } |
| |
| Future<void> _syncTo(String commit) async { |
| await _runCommands( |
| <String>[ |
| 'git pull upstream master', |
| 'git fetch upstream $commit', |
| 'git reset --hard FETCH_HEAD', |
| ], |
| workingDirectory: comparisonRoot, |
| ); |
| } |
| |
| Future<void> _runCommands( |
| List<String> commands, { |
| Directory workingDirectory, |
| }) async { |
| for (String command in commands) { |
| final List<String> parts = command.split(' '); |
| final io.ProcessResult result = await process.run( |
| parts, |
| workingDirectory: workingDirectory?.path, |
| ); |
| if (result.exitCode != 0) { |
| throw NonZeroExitCode(result.exitCode, result.stderr); |
| } |
| } |
| } |
| |
| Future<void> _obtainLock() async { |
| final File lockFile = flutterRoot.childFile(fs.path.join('bin', 'cache', 'goldens.lockfile')); |
| await lockFile.create(recursive: true); |
| _lock = await lockFile.open(mode: io.FileMode.write); |
| await _lock.lock(io.FileLock.blockingExclusive); |
| } |
| |
| Future<void> _releaseLock() async { |
| await _lock.close(); |
| _lock = null; |
| } |
| } |
